What tombstoning means, and why deletion is impossible

This is an append-only log. Removing a post would change the tree and invalidate every checkpoint published before it — including checkpoints other people already hold. So nothing is ever deleted. A tombstoned post stays a leaf, its hash still verifies, and the render layer stops showing the body.

That is a constraint, and it is also an advantage: it is provable that nothing was quietly memory-holed. The action itself is published at /moderations with a timestamp, the actor, the target and a reason.
